Judge feedback is anonymous.
- GDD: The document seems good. Nice to included images/gifs in mechanic section, and good to included development timeline. Since this game required two inputs (left and right), you could plan for an section about mobile port or gamepad support, so the investors (which is typical the readers of GDD are) can get a idea of how it could be cross platforming based on the 2 inputs alone. Game: Good with the main menu, and the basic settings. The game feels very similar to subway surfers. Even the gameplay is the same. It paints a picture that the game is not "unique" enough to stand on its own. Since the theme is "you are the weapon", I should be able to run over the obstacles as weapon than avoid them. Using the explosives as reason for why the car is a weapon is little bit lacklusting when one thinks about that other car video games also tends to blow up on contact. That being said, it is still a good game and it still provides fun, but I think it could be more interesting / unique if it had mixed in with other game elements from other games genres. I would recommend to take a look at roguelike games (which this game would fits right in), and perhaps look into more lanes than the classic 3-lanes that subways surfers uses, so it could be more interesting to move around than a "boring remix of subway surfers". Perhaps included some obstacles where the car can hit which would actually make it a proper weapon.
